Kinds of Windows for Residential Installation
Before starting the installation procedure, it's vital to comprehend the different kinds of windows offered on the market. Here's a brief introduction of popular window types:
| Window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Double-Hung | 2 operable sashes that slide vertically. | Fantastic ventilation, easy to clean. | Needs routine maintenance. |
| Casement | Hinged on one side and opens outward. | Excellent airflow; tight seal. | Can obstruct paths when open. |
| Sliding | Relocations horizontally on tracks. | Space-saving, simple to run. | Less air-tight than some choices. |
| Bay or Bow | A combination of windows that extend outward from your house. | Adds space and natural light. | Installation may be complex. |
| Photo | Set windows that do closed; frequently used in mix with operable windows. | Deals great views; extremely energy-efficient. | No ventilation. |
Each window type has its distinct advantages and downsides, which can influence the decision on which to pick for a residential installation task.
Planning for Window Installation
When preparing for a residential window installation, a number of factors must be considered:
Budget: Determine just how much you are ready to spend on window installation. This consists of both the windows themselves and the installation fees.
Window Size and Style: Measure existing window dimensions precisely. Think about the architectural style of the home when picking window design and design to guarantee harmony.
Material Selection: Windows can be found in different materials, consisting of wood, vinyl, aluminum, and fiberglass. The option of product affects longevity, upkeep needs, and energy efficiency.
Energy Efficiency: Look for windows with energy-efficient ratings such as Energy Star. Features like double glazing, low-E coatings, and insulated frames can considerably reduce energy expenses.

The Installation Process
When the preparation stage is total and a contractor has been picked, the installation procedure can begin. Here's a step-by-step breakdown:
Step 1: Remove Existing Windows
Before installing brand-new windows, the old ones should be carefully removed. This may involve the following:
- Removing any trim or surround from the window.
- Detaching any screws, nails, or fasteners securing the window frame.
- Thoroughly prying out the window to prevent damage to surrounding areas.
Step 2: Prepare the Opening
After the old windows are gotten rid of, the opening requires to be prepped. This includes:
- Inspecting the frame for rot or damage.
- Making sure the frame is square and level.
- Setting up insulation or weatherproofing materials if required.
Step 3: Install New Windows
Throughout the installation of new windows:
- Place the Affordable Window Installers into the ready opening.
- Protect the window according to the maker's directions, generally using shims and screws.
- Ensure the window opens and closes correctly before securing completely.
Step 4: Finishing Touches
Finally, after the windows have been set up, completing touches consist of:
- Replacing outside and interior trim.
- Caulking around the edges to avoid water leaks.
- Painting or staining as necessary.
Preserving New Windows
To maximize the life of freshly installed windows, homeowners should follow regular maintenance practices:
| Maintenance Task | Frequency |
|---|---|
| Tidy windows | Every 6 months |
| Check weatherstripping | Each year |
| Look for signs of condensation | Every season |
| Lubricate hinges or tracks | Two times a year |
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
How long does window installation take?
- The timeframe differs depending upon the variety of windows and intricacy of the installation but typically takes one to two days.
Can I set up windows myself?
- While DIY installation is possible, working with a professional is frequently suggested to guarantee proper fitting and sealing.
What are the signs of needing window replacement?
- Indications include drafts, condensation, noticeable wear and tear, and increased energy expenses.
Is it worth investing in energy-efficient windows?
- Yes, energy-efficient windows can reduce month-to-month energy costs and increase the worth of your home.
What is the typical cost of window installation?
- Costs vary extensively based upon the kind of window and the complexity of the installation however can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, including both materials and labor.
